Company Research

Galileo is an AI company that provides an observability and evaluation platform for production-grade AI products [15]

Founded: Founded details not publicly disclosed [4]
Founders: Founder information not publicly available [4]
Employees: Employee count not publicly disclosed [4]
Headquarters: Headquarters location not publicly stated [4]
Funding/Valuation: Raised $68.1 million in Series B funding on October 15, 2024, with current valuation not publicly disclosed [3][4]
Mission: To overcome enterprise teams' biggest evaluation hurdles – cost, latency, and accuracy in delivering safe, reliable, production-grade AI products [15]

Business Model Analysis

🚨Problem

Enterprise teams struggle with costly, slow, and inaccurate AI evaluation methods for production-grade systems [15]
• Traditional human evaluations are very costly and time-consuming for AI product development [15]
• Existing evaluation methods using LLMs as judges have significant cost and latency issues [15]
• Enterprise teams face major hurdles with evaluation accuracy in production AI systems [15]
• Companies need reliable methods to ensure AI product safety and reliability [15]
